Starting the 'The Drive Within' campaign, Hyundai Motor India Limited signed an MoU (Memorandum of Understanding) with four stalwarts of Indian cricket namely Shafali Verma, Smriti Mandhana, Taniya Bhatia and Jemimah Rodrigues. The cricketers involved in the deal attended the event yesterday.
Rewarding the women cricketers for their significant contribution in the field of Sports, Hyundai Motor aims to inspire other sportswomen and celebrate their spirits through this one-year exclusive partnership.
Kim, MD and CEO of Hyundai Motor India Limited, Seon Seob expressed his gratitude towards the women cricketers and commented on the partnership. “We are glad to announce an association with truly inspiring players in Indian women’s cricket. The grit and spirit shown by these sportswomen will become a role model for the entire nation. We are proud to announce them as brand ambassadors for taking the Hyundai spirit forward. This association with India’s top women cricketers signifies Hyundai’s commitment towards enabling women youth power that defines the new age India, Seon Seob was quoted as saying.
The South Korean carmaker will be utilizing films to celebrate the historic triumphs of the four women cricketers in the campaign.
While Smriti Mandhana is currently vice-captaining the women's team, Shafali Verma has amazed everyone through her prolific performance in the last few years. Taniya Bhatia is a bright young prospect and Jemimah Rodrigues is one of the three Indian women cricketers in the top 15 T20I batters.
